### 内容主体大纲1. **引言** - 简介:什么是USDT和欧易钱包 - 欧易的流行原因2. **如何创建欧易钱包** - 注册账号步骤...
早期比特币钱包文件的工作机制可以追溯到比特币的首次发布时期,这一时期的比特币钱包主要是以桌面客户端的形式存在。比特币钱包的本质是一个软件程序,用于帮助用户管理他们的比特币资产。钱包文件一般是以`wallet.dat`这样的格式存储,主要用于保存用户的私钥和公钥。
比特币钱包的工作流程可以分为几个关键步骤:
1. **生成密钥对**:当用户创建钱包时,软件会随机生成一对密钥,包括公钥和私钥。私钥是用户唯一的资产访问权,而公钥则可以被他人用来向钱包地址发送比特币。
2. **存储信息**:生成的密钥对将被存储在钱包文件中,并与用户的比特币地址相关联。钱包文件还会储存用户的交易历史等信息,以便于管理和查询。
3. **发送和接收比特币**:用户可以利用钱包程序访问钱包文件,生成和签署交易。在发送比特币时,钱包将利用私钥对交易进行签名,以确保交易的合法性和安全性。
4. **与区块链交互**:比特币钱包通过网络与区块链进行交互,记录交易并更新余额。用户在发起交易后,网络会验证该交易的有效性,并将其添加到区块链中。
在早期的比特币钱包中,由于技术不成熟,用户对比特币的理解有限,导致钱包的设计和功能相对简单。但这也造成了用户在使用时面临安全隐患,如私钥丢失、钱包损坏等问题。
####早期比特币钱包文件的安全隐患主要源于其技术的不完善和用户安全意识的缺乏。以下是一些主要的安全隐患:
1. **私钥泄露**:私钥是访问比特币资产的唯一凭证。早期用户往往将私钥存储在不安全的地方,如文本文件中。这不仅使其易于被意外删除,还可能被恶意软件获取。
2. **钱包备份不足**:早期用户对备份的重视程度不高,很多用户并没有定期备份自己的钱包文件。这使得在计算机故障后,他们可能会失去所有的比特币。
3. **病毒与恶意软件**:早期的比特币钱包没有足够的防护措施,用户在不安全的网站上下载钱包客户端或与他人分享文件时,容易遭受病毒、木马等恶意软件攻击,导致资金损失。
4. **中心化服务风险**:在某些情况下,用户通过中心化交易所或在线钱包来管理比特币,这导致用户的私钥由第三方控制,一旦这个中心化服务受到攻击,用户的资产便会面临风险。
为了提高安全性,建议用户采用冷存储、加密备份等措施,将钱包文件与网络隔离,从而避免被网络攻击。
####比特币钱包文件以特定的数据格式和结构存储用户的私钥和公钥。以下是比特币钱包文件存储机制的详细分析:
1. **密钥形成**:当用户创建钱包时,钱包程序会使用高强度的密码学算法(如ECDSA)生成一对密钥。这个过程是随机的,确保了密钥的唯一性。
2. **密钥的编码**:生成的密钥会以Base58Check等格式编码,形成便于表现和存储的字符串。Public key(公钥)通常用于生成比特币地址,而Private key(私钥)则用于签名交易。
3. **文件结构**:早期的`wallet.dat`文件通常为一种二进制文件,该文件结构相对简单,包括了钱包的元数据、交易历史、UTXO(未花费的交易输出)以及对应的私钥和公钥。
4. **安全措施**:虽然早期的比特币钱包文件在安全性方面不尽如人意,但仍然可以提供一定的加密保护。用户可以在创建钱包时设置密码来加密钱包文件,以增加安全性。
为了确保私钥和公钥的安全,用户需谨慎选择存储位置,并定期备份钱包文件,尤其是在更新软件或迁移设备的情况下。
####现代比特币钱包与早期版本存在显著差异,主要体现在安全性、功能性和用户体验上。以下是一些主要不同:
1. **安全性提升**:现代比特币钱包采用更强大的加密技术,例如硬件钱包、冷存储等,防止私钥泄漏与盗窃。同时,现代钱包还提供多种二次验证方法,如双重认证(2FA),提高了账户的安全性。
2. **用户界面**:现代钱包的软件界面设计更加友好和直观,用户可以更轻松地操作钱包,无需掌握复杂的专业知识。许多现代钱包还提供教程和帮助功能,以帮助用户更好地理解和使用。
3. **功能多样性**:现代比特币钱包拥有更多的功能,如资产管理、交易分析、插机转账、分红管理等。用户可以不仅仅用钱包来存储比特币,还可以通过钱包进行多种金融操作。
4. **云备份与恢复**:许多现代比特币钱包提供云备份和恢复功能,用户可以在丢失设备时快速恢复资产。而早期的钱包往往依赖于物理备份,容易出现丢失的情况。
5. **去中心化与隐私保护**:现代比特币钱包越来越注重去中心化和用户隐私。去中心化钱包不依赖于第三方,更加安全,并允许用户完全掌控自己的资产。
鉴于科技的不断发展,用户对比特币钱包的要求也在不断提升,因此选择一个既安全又功能多样的钱包变得尤为重要。
####为了有效保护比特币钱包文件的安全,用户可以采取以下几种措施:
1. **使用强密码**:在创建钱包时,务必设置一个强而复杂的密码,以增加钱包的安全保护。避免简单或常见的密码,推荐使用长短结合、字母、数字与特殊字符混合的密码。
2. **定期备份钱包**:用户应定期备份钱包文件,并将备份文件存储在不同的安全位置,包括外部硬盘、优盘等。备份策略还应包括定期检查备份文件的完整性。
3. **启用加密功能**:如果钱包软件提供加密功能,用户应启用该功能,以保护钱包文件不被未授权访问。
4. **采取冷存储措施**:将比特币存储在离线设备上,这样即便在线设备遭到攻击,冷存储钱包中的资产也不会受到威胁。硬件钱包也是一种流行的冷存储形式。
5. **定期更新软件**:保持钱包软件和操作系统的更新,使用防病毒软件,防止恶意软件对设备的攻击。
6. **谨慎选择服务提供商**:在使用在线钱包或交易所时,选择知名且信誉良好的服务提供商,确保他们有良好的安全措施。
通过采取这些措施,用户可以大大降低比特币钱包遭受黑客攻击和资产损失的风险,保护自己的数字财富。
####早期比特币钱包的使用案例反映了比特币从一开始的实验性项目逐渐发展成为一个具有价值存储与交易潜力的货币。在早期阶段,有几个具有代表性的案例:
1. **Satoshi Nakamoto的使用**:比特币的创始人Satoshi Nakamoto本人在比特币的早期阶段使用钱包进行交易,这不仅是技术实验,也是比特币经济模型的测试。Satoshi的交易记录显示比特币在最初是如何实现机制的。
2. **比特币的第一个交易**:比特币历史上第一个实际交易发生在2010年,一个程序员用1万比特币购买了一张披萨(“Bitcoin Pizza”)。这个案例在比特币历史上极具里程碑意义,推广了比特币的使用。
3. **知名投资者的早期采纳**:一些早期的投资者及矿工在比特币起步之际购买大量比特币并存储在他们的钱包中。作为后来的成功案例,他们的早期投资使他们获得巨额回报,也进一步推动了比特币的流行。
4. **论坛和社团交易**:早期的比特币社区主要活跃于一些在线论坛,用户在论坛中讨论有关比特币的前景与价值,同时也利用钱包进行点对点交易。
这些早期使用案例不仅帮助比特币生态系统的发展,也为后来的投资者和用户提供了学习和借鉴的经验。虽然早期钱包在安全性和实用性上存在一定缺陷,但这些使用案例展示了比特币的创新和可能性。
####随着比特币和其他加密货币的迅速发展,各种新技术和应对机制不断